MTN’s MoMo Payment Service Bank (MoMo PSB) is revolutionizing financial services in Nigeria by providing accessible, secure, and efficient mobile banking solutions.

Launched in May 2022, MoMo PSB aims to enhance financial inclusion, particularly for the unbanked and underserved populations.

Key Features of MoMo PSB

  • Seamless Money Transfers: MoMo PSB enables users to send and receive money to any mobile phone number in Nigeria without requiring traditional bank account details. This service is accessible via the USSD code *671# or through the MoMo PSB mobile app.
  • Airtime and Data Purchases: Users can conveniently buy airtime and data bundles for themselves or others, regardless of the recipient’s network provider. This feature ensures quick top-ups without the need for physical recharge cards.
  • Bill Payments: MoMo PSB allows for the payment of various utility bills, including electricity and cable TV subscriptions (e.g., DSTV, GoTV, Startimes), directly from the user’s wallet, eliminating the need for physical visits to payment centers.
  • Cash Withdrawals and Deposits: Through an extensive network of over 166,000 active agents, users can deposit and withdraw cash from their MoMo wallets, facilitating easy access to funds even in remote areas.
  • Bank Transfers: MoMo PSB supports transfers to and from traditional bank accounts, providing flexibility in managing finances across different platforms.
  • Account Management: Users can check their account balances, view mini-statements, and generate receipts for transactions, ensuring transparency and effective financial tracking.

Benefits of Using MoMo PSB

  • Financial Inclusion: By leveraging mobile technology, MoMo PSB brings banking services to individuals in rural and underserved areas, contributing significantly to Nigeria’s financial inclusion goals.
  • User-Friendly Interface: The service is accessible via USSD (*671#) and a mobile app, ensuring that both smartphone and feature phone users can utilize its features without requiring internet access.
  • Cost-Effective Transactions: MoMo PSB offers free transfers to any phone number in Nigeria, reducing the cost burden associated with traditional banking fees.
  • Security: With robust security measures, including PIN protection and encryption, users can trust that their transactions and personal information are safeguarded.
  • Convenience: The ability to perform a wide range of financial transactions from a mobile device saves time and reduces the need for physical bank visits, aligning with modern banking trends.
  • Broad Agent Network: The extensive network of agents ensures that users can access services such as cash deposits and withdrawals even in locations without traditional banking infrastructure.

How to Get Started with MoMo PSB

  1. Register: Dial *671# on your mobile phone or download the MoMo PSB app from the Google Play Store or Apple App Store.
  2. Set Up Wallet: Follow the prompts to create your MoMo wallet, including setting a secure PIN.
  3. Fund Wallet: Deposit funds into your MoMo wallet through a MoMo agent, bank transfer, or receive funds from other MoMo users.
  4. Transact: Utilize the various services offered, such as sending money, purchasing airtime, paying bills, and more.

MoMo PSB is poised to transform the financial landscape in Nigeria by providing accessible, secure, and efficient mobile banking services, thereby bridging the gap between the banked and unbanked populations.
